Frequently Asked Questions about the 19108 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 19108?

There are currently 1,783 Studio Apartments in 19108 with rent ranges from $630 to $5,300 with an average price of $1,771.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 19108 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 19108 ranges from $450 to $29,970 with an average monthly rent of $2,309.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 19108 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 19108 range from $499 to $12,568.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,028.

How expensive are 19108 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 597 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 19108 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$599 to $18,280 - averaging $3,688 for the location.
